A new fan-made concept poster teases a mysterious Avengers team forming in Marvel Studios’Deadpool & Wolverine. Ryan Reynolds and Hugh Jackman’sMCUdebut is set to feature a huge number of cameo appearances from characters from both Fox’sX-Menfranchise and the MCU itself. Not all of these have been revealed, making2024’s upcomingDeadpool & Wolverineeven more exciting, but recent teases from Reynolds may have hinted at some of these characters coming together as the MCU’s weirdest, but perhaps strongest, superhero team.
There is speculation that Deadpool and Wolverine will be forming an Avengers team of their own in the MCU’s Phase 5, comprising heroes from various realities across the multiverse. This has been teased in a concept poster shared bypvilly_artist, which imagines Deadpool and Wolverine holding up a mysterious blue Avengers flag.

This Avengers flag, adorned with the Anarchist symbol, was previously shared byRyan Reynolds, spurring Avengers theories.The flag could have several meanings, but it would be great to see a newAvengers team form inDeadpool & Wolverine.

What Does Deadpool & Wolverine’s Avengers Flag Mean?
Deadpool has briefly served in the Avengers team in Marvel Comics.
Ryan Reynolds' initial Avengers flag tease was reinforced by an image of him in a hat also decorated with this mysterious logo. This has spurred major theories regardingDeadpool & Wolverine’spossible multiversal Avengers team, which could include the likes of Jennifer Garner’s Elektra, Hayley Atwell’s Captain Carter, and Tobey Maguire’s Spider-Man, among many others.Deadpool & Wolverinecould set up this multiversal Avengers team to be a key element of Phase 6’sAvengers 5andAvengers: Secret Wars.

Eagle-eyed viewers may have spotted this same Avengers flag signifying the base of operations ofCassandra Nova inDeadpool & Wolverine’strailers. This could imply that,instead of a new multiversal Avengers team forming, the rag-tag variants who already reside in the Void at the End of Time could consider themselves to be the “Anarchist Avengers”. Led by Cassandra Nova, this group is already known to consist of the likes of Azazel, Pyro, Lady Deathstrike, Sabretooth, and Toad, forming one of the weirdest superpowered teams in the history of the MCU.

The fact that this strange Avengers flag was shared twice by Ryan Reynolds could also be hinting atDeadpool’s possible involvement in the MCU’s nextAvengersmovies. While Hugh Jackman’s future as Wolverine is uncertain, Ryan Reynolds is expected to be joining the MCU permanently inDeadpool & Wolverine, meaning he could easily make an appearance inAvengers 5andAvengers: Secret Wars.Deadpool has briefly served in the Avengers team in Marvel Comics, so it would be great to see the Merc with a Mouth team up with his new superhero allies in the MCU’s future.
